46,000 IN FLOOD DANGER; Launch of online map shows homes at risk.


Byline: BY TOM MCTAGUE

TENS of thousands of homes are in danger of being flooded by swollen rivers as climate change kicks in, ministers warned yesterday.

Mr Clarke said only "a third estimated to be within the river and coastal flood plain are protected by flood defences".

Omagh and Antrim town centres were highlighted as two of the most at risk areas yesterday as ministers launched a new online flooding map.

She said: "In recent times we have seen the damage which flooding can do and the major disruption and distress that it can cause.

"Flooding is a natural phenomenon and these experiences highlight the need for a better management of flood risk."

The Rivers Agency, which produced the flood map, said river flow will increase by a tenth and the sea will rise by about seven centimetres by 2030.

Mr Clarke said: "All of the Shore Road, the centre of Belfast and East Belfast, the predictive map shows those areas are within the flood plain."

A flood plain is a low-lying area around rivers and coastal areas.

"This is why, where new development proposals are submitted, it is essential developers provide proper and robust flood risk assessments and where appropriate identify necessary mitigation measures to be put in place."

But Michelle Gildernew said it was important to note many of the houses within a flood plain were still unlikely to be flooded.

She added: "Using the information available and by working together, Rivers Agency and other responsible bodies can help reduce the impact of flooding on people, property and the natural environment.

"People living or working in areas at flood risk can also take action to protect themselves.

"I hope they will arm themselves with the right information and take necessary precautions now and in the future."

The online flood map is the first step in a process which will ultimately help planners decide where to build houses.

Another assessment is being carried out on Belfast and eventually homeowners could be able to zoom into their own street.

The Google Earth-style internet map A graphic representation of some aspect of the Internet. Maps have been generated for years depicting user population, ISP coverage and other aspects of the Internet.  includes historical and predictive diagrams, incorporating the effect of climate change.
